The Radeon Pro WX 9100 is at least 2x slower gaming GPU than the GeForce RTX 4070 Ti. We cannot compare value as at least one GPU is out of stock.
Advantages of the Radeon Pro WX 9100
- Consumes up to 19% less energy – 230 vs 285 Watts
- Up to 33% more VRAM memory – 16 vs 12 GB
Advantages of the GeForce RTX 4070 Ti
- At least 2x faster GPU for gaming

Specifications
Comparison of all specifications
Radeon Pro WX 9100 | SpecificationsComparison of all specifications | GeForce RTX 4070 Ti |
---|---|---|
General | ||
Jul 10th, 2017 | Release Date | Jan 3rd, 2023 |
$1,599.00 | MSRP | $799.00 |
Radeon Pro Polaris | Generation | GeForce 40 |
Desktop | Segment | Desktop |
230 W | Power Consumption | 285 W |
Memory | ||
16 GB | Memory Size | 12 GB |
HBM2 | Memory Type | GDDR6X |
2048-bit | Memory Bus | 192-bit |
483.8 GB/s | Bandwidth | 504.2 GB/s |
Theoretical Performance | ||
96 GPixel/s | Pixel Fillrate | 208.8 GPixel/s |
384 GTexel/s | Texture Fillrate | 626.4 GTexel/s |
12.29 TFLOPS | FP32 | 40.09 TFLOPS |
